Transaction 73f4c32af72ecb41be691d98abeabecf7760a77be594dc772b90cfcba8766d97

1 Input
2 Outputs
  • 73f4c32af72ecb41be691d98abeabecf7760a77be594dc772b90cfcba8766d97:0
  • value  2626244
    address  3K4zGc1brwB5vfnGbU2Bw9nkTJa628nyx9
  • 73f4c32af72ecb41be691d98abeabecf7760a77be594dc772b90cfcba8766d97:1
  • value  102231
    address  3Czq62tyK4BU2h3HUpScmZFr9AmSzctpzb